Released in May 2015, is a landmark Malayalam coming-of-age romantic drama written, directed, and edited by Alphonse Puthren. While primarily a Malayalam production, it achieved legendary status in Tamil Nadu, running for over 300 days in Chennai theaters—a rare feat for a non-Tamil film. Key Features of Premam (2015)

The year 2015 marked a monumental shift in South Indian cinema with the release of the Malayalam-language romantic drama Premam . Directed by Alphonse Puthren, this coming-of-age film did not just succeed at the box office; it became a cultural phenomenon that transcended linguistic barriers across India, particularly in Tamil Nadu. The second segment is the beating heart of the film. Now a rugged, aggressive college student with a thick beard and black shirt, George falls deeply in love with Malar (Sai Pallavi), a guest lecturer from Tamil Nadu. This portion flipped traditional cinematic tropes on their head. The romance between George and Malar is gentle, respectful, and profoundly impactful, culminating in a tragic twist of fate that leaves George broken. 3.
